17 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Teensy'

The book mentioned a teensy village hidden in the mountains.

The teensy pebbles on the beach felt like grains of sand beneath her bare feet.

The watchmaker skillfully repaired the teensy gears inside the antique pocket watch.

The researcher required only a teensy sample for the genetic analysis.

Examining the teensy cracks in the old wall, the inspector noted potential structural issues.

Carefully using tweezers, she planted teensy seeds in the soil, hoping for a beautiful garden.

The architect designed a teensy balcony for the small apartment.

With a teensy adjustment to the telescope, astronomers discovered a new and distant galaxy.

Despite its teensy flaws, the vintage dress became a cherished addition to her wardrobe.

The teensy details in the historical document provided valuable insights into the past.

The microbiologist studied a teensy organism under the microscope.

The teensy USB drive held all the essential documents for the important presentation.

The teensy stitches on the quilt showcased the meticulous craftsmanship of the dedicated seamstress.

The architect incorporated a teensy courtyard in the middle of the building.

The teensy nuances in the actor's performance conveyed a depth of emotion that resonated with the audience.

The teensy sparks from the welder's torch illuminated the construction site as night fell.

The teensy wrinkles on the elderly woman's face told a story of a life well-lived and full of experiences.
